Historical Background

The origins of the Sherpa jacket are tied to its namesake, the Sherpa people of the Himalayas, known for their resilience in some of the harshest climates on Earth. Inspired by the thick wool-lined garments they wore to combat cold temperatures, the design eventually evolved into the more modern version we recognize today. Its introduction into workwear brought its practical warmth to ranchers, laborers, and outdoor adventurers facing biting winters.

Design Features

At its core, the Sherpa jacket stands out for its heavy-duty construction and soft, insulating lining. Typically made from materials like denim or cotton duck, the outer shell provides durability against wear and tear, while the faux shearling or pile fabric lining traps heat effectively. Essential features often include button or snap closures, chest and side pockets for convenience, and a relaxed fit to allow easy layering. The combination of rugged exteriors and plush interiors ensures both protection and comfort.

Durability and Aging

Designed for longevity, the Sherpa jacket withstands harsh environments and heavy use. Over time, its durable materials break in, becoming softer without compromising strength. The lining retains warmth even with frequent wear, and the tough outer fabric resists damage from daily tasks. Routine care, such as spot cleaning the lining and keeping the exterior free of debris, ensures it lasts for years and gains character with age.
